One of high school football's biggest names opened his senior season Thursday night and showed why Georgia Bulldog fans are anxiously awaiting his arrival.

Despite a 28-21 loss to perennial power Mallard Creek (Charlotte), Zamir White of Scotland (Laurinburg, N.C.) put on a show with 305 total yards and three long touchdown – all of the spectacular variety (see all three in the video above).

The 6-foot-1, 220-pound senior is the No. 1-ranked running back in the Class of 2018 by 247Sports. White ran for over 1,600 yards and 26 touchdowns as a junior, leading Scotland to North Carolina's Class 4A state championship game.
